The new 3rd Edition of Design Manual for Segmental Retaining Walls is more than 180 pages in length, features more than 70 illustrations and data tables, and is organized into 14 chapters. (Click on either of the sample thumbnail illustrations below for a larger, more detailed image.)
Friction that developes between the reinforced soil and SRW unit effectively transfer vertical load to the SRW unitsequivalent to the height of the wall above the unit - regardless of hinge height, so the hinge height concept has been deleted. Also deleted in the 3rd edition is the servicibility requirements for connection strength between the geosynthetic reinforcement and SRW units. When following the construction guidelines provided in the 3rd edition, the connection between the SRW unit and geosynthetic reinforcement is tensioned during construction. This tensioning eliminates the servicibility issue for currently available combinations of SRW units and geosynthetic reinforcements.
